Meaning of different color cancer ribbons

Green stands for liver cancer, lymphoma, and gall bladder cancer. Variations of purple signify pancreatic cancer, testicular cancer, leiomyosarcoma, Hodgkin lymphoma, stomach cancer, and esophageal cancer. Different colors represent different types of cancer, and the ribbon colors are chosen by nationally recognized, non-profit organizations that provide support, education, and awareness for each of the individual cancers. Many people wear ribbons to show support for loved ones who have cancer and to help spread awareness for that type of cancer. Sometimes, people wear a rainbow of ribbons or a ribbon with many different colors to symbolize the same. A lavender ribbon is usually a sign of support for those living with all types of cancer.
